Gaile L. Lundgren was a homemaker and the wife of Benjamin Civiletti an American lawyer who served as the United States Attorney General from 1979 to 1981 during the Carter administration.

Advertisement



The couple got married in 1958. Together, they had three children: Benjamin H., Andrew S. and Lynne T. Civiletti.

Benjamin Civiletti was previously the Deputy Attorney General and Assistant Attorney General for the Criminal Division, making him the first Italian American to lead the Department of Justice.

Benjamin Civiletti was a senior partner at Venable LLP (formerly Venable, Baetjer & Howard) in Baltimore, where he specialised in commercial litigation and internal investigations.

In 2008, Gov. Martin J. O’Malley appointed Mr Civiletti as chairman of the Maryland Commission on Capital Punishment, which voted 13-7  with its chairman voting with the majority to recommend that the state General Assembly abolish capital punishment.

Benjamin Civiletti died Sunday, October 16, 2022 evening from Parkinson’s disease at his Lutherville home. He was 87.
